Sonastar Handpiece: Advanced Ultrasonic Technology for Precision Tumour Surgery
Historically, treating tumours was extremely challenging. Once a tumour was discovered, patients often faced limited options, and outcomes were uncertain. Early medical approaches offered little hope, and those with advanced or terminal-stage tumours were often given a prognosis rather than a treatment plan. As medical science evolved, smaller tumours became treatable with medication, extending patient survival—but major or deeply embedded tumours still posed significant risks.
The introduction of surgical tumour removal marked a major turning point. Surgeons were finally able to offer life-saving interventions for large or complex tumours. However, success often depended on how far the tumour had progressed and whether it had fused with delicate or vital organs. Tumours in areas such as the brain remained particularly difficult to remove safely, and surgical success rates were limited.
Today, the landscape of tumour surgery has transformed. Advances in ultrasonic surgical technology, led by innovators such as Misonix, have dramatically improved surgical precision, safety, and patient outcomes. The Sonastar Handpiece is a key example of this progress—providing surgeons with a high-performance ultrasonic aspirator designed for precise tissue removal while protecting surrounding healthy structures.
